**ROLE**:
To be responsible for ensuring that residents have a full and varied programme of recreational and social activities which are meaningful and enhance their daily lives.
To be responsible for ensuring volunteers are utilised in a manner that is appropriate to their capabilities and expertise.
**PRINCIPLE DUTIES**:
- Through discussion with residents identify their specific requirements.
- To ensure activities are provided which reflect residents’ personal choice and capabilities.
- To support residents during recreational and social activities.
- To support and assist in the training of new staff.
- To attend meetings as requested by the organisation.
- To maintain the home as a pleasant, friendly and secure place to live in.
- To maintain high standards of practice and report any suspicion of poor practice.
- To act at all times in a professional manner.
- To answer telephone calls and deal with visitors to the home in a polite and courteous manner.
- To be aware of safety when carrying out duties.
- To maintain a safe environment
- To maintain confidentiality in accordance with the organisation’s policy.
- To participate in a flexible rota which meets the needs of the residents.
- To participate in the supervision process.
- To maintain records which are accurate, legible, current and in line with legislation and the requirements of the home.
- To attend training as required.
- To have regard to Health and Safety issues at work at all times
- In liaison with colleagues to promote Equality of Opportunity and anti-discriminatory activity throughout the home.
